A Comparison of Business Regulation in Indonesia and Taxation in Mexico

When it comes to operating a Business in a foreign country, understanding the unique regulatory environment and tax laws is essential. In this blog post, we'll take a look at the business Regulation in Indonesia and the taxation system in Mexico to highlight the key differences and similarities between the two. Business Regulation in Indonesia: Indonesia is known for its rapidly growing economy and abundant natural resources, making it an attractive destination for business investment. However, navigating the country's business regulations can be challenging for foreign entrepreneurs. The Indonesian government has made efforts to streamline the regulatory environment in recent years, but bureaucratic red tape and corruption can still pose obstacles for businesses. Key aspects of business regulation in Indonesia include licensing requirements, foreign ownership restrictions, labor laws, and taxation. To operate legally in Indonesia, businesses must obtain the necessary permits and licenses from various government agencies. Foreign ownership restrictions also apply in certain industries, requiring businesses to partner with a local entity. Labor laws in Indonesia govern aspects such as working hours, wages, benefits, and termination procedures. Indonesia's tax system is complex, with different tax rates applying to various types of income and transactions. Understanding and complying with Indonesia's tax laws is crucial for businesses to avoid penalties and maintain good standing with the authorities. Taxation in Mexico: Mexico's taxation system is governed by the Servicio de Administración Tributaria (SAT), the country's tax authority. Mexico has a progressive tax system, with individuals and businesses subject to different tax rates based on their income levels. Key taxes in Mexico include the Value Added Tax (VAT), Corporate Income Tax, and Personal Income Tax. The Value Added Tax (VAT) is a consumption tax levied on the sale of goods and services in Mexico. The standard VAT rate is 16%, with a reduced rate of 8% applying to certain essential items. Corporate income tax in Mexico is levied at a flat rate of 30% on businesses' taxable income. Personal income tax in Mexico is progressive, with different tax rates ranging from 1.92% to 35% based on individuals' income levels. Certain deductions and credits are available to taxpayers to reduce their tax liability.
